Cloud Migration Tools: Transform Your Business Transition with These Top Picks

In today’s tech-savvy world, moving to the cloud isn’t just a trend; it’s practically a rite of passage for businesses. But let’s face it: migrating data can feel like trying to assemble IKEA furniture without the instructions. Enter cloud migration tools—the superheroes of the digital realm. They swoop in to save the day, making the transition smoother than a cat video on a lazy afternoon.

Overview of Cloud Migration Tools

Cloud migration tools are vital for businesses transitioning to cloud environments. They streamline the process, ensuring efficiency and minimizing disruption.

Definition and Importance

Cloud migration tools refer to software solutions designed to assist in transferring data, applications, and workloads to cloud platforms. These tools simplify complex tasks, reducing the risk of errors during migration. By leveraging cloud migration tools, organizations facilitate quicker deployments and enhance operational flexibility. Their significance lies in enabling businesses to utilize cloud benefits, such as scalability, cost savings, and improved performance.

Key Features to Consider

Identifying essential features enhances the selection of cloud migration tools. Scalability is crucial, as migrating to the cloud should accommodate varying workloads. Performance monitoring capabilities allow users to track progress accurately, ensuring smooth transitions. Security features protect data during migration and guarantee compliance with regulations. Additionally, user-friendly interfaces improve accessibility for teams with diverse expertise, promoting efficiency throughout the process.

Types of Cloud Migration Tools

Various cloud migration tools exist to assist businesses in their transition to cloud platforms. Understanding these types enhances the selection process, ensuring an alignment with specific migration needs.

Automated Migration Tools

Automated migration tools streamline processes and reduce manual effort. They can transfer data, applications, and workloads seamlessly with minimal human intervention. Examples include AWS Migration Hub and Azure Migrate. These tools often feature scheduling capabilities, allowing businesses to plan migrations during off-peak hours. Configuration settings enable custom optimization for unique workloads. Automated tools ensure consistency, resulting in a smoother overall migration experience.

Manual Migration Tools

Manual migration tools involve hands-on approaches for transferring data and applications. They require IT teams to manage every aspect of the migration process. Options include traditional database export/import techniques and tools like rsync for file transfers. Benefits include greater control over the process and the ability to address complex customizations. Manual migration also allows for migration testing at each step, which helps identify potential issues early. This method suits organizations with limited migration needs or those prioritizing customization.

Hybrid Migration Tools

Hybrid migration tools blend features of both automated and manual tools, offering flexibility. Organizations can manage parts of the migration process while automating others to save time. Options like CloudEndure and Velostrata provide this dual functionality. These tools support environments that include both on-premises servers and cloud platforms. Migration planning becomes more adaptable, accommodating varied requirements. Hybrid solutions also help businesses transition gradually, reducing risks associated with large-scale migrations.

Popular Cloud Migration Tools in the Market

Numerous cloud migration tools streamline the transition to cloud environments. This section highlights three popular tools, outlining their features and benefits.

Tool A: Features and Benefits

AWS Migration Hub simplifies the migration process for organizations moving to Amazon Web Services. It offers a central location to monitor and manage migrations across various AWS services. Users benefit from detailed tracking, enabling better decision-making during migration phases. Integration with other AWS services enhances the overall cloud migration experience. By utilizing AWS Migration Hub, businesses can achieve greater efficiency in transitioning applications to the cloud, minimizing downtime and reducing risk.

Tool B: Features and Benefits

Azure Migrate provides a comprehensive solution for businesses migrating to Microsoft Azure. It includes assessment tools that identify dependencies and recommend optimal migration strategies tailored to user needs. This tool features a built-in dashboard that monitors the migration process, delivering valuable insights. With secure data handling and connection capabilities, Azure Migrate ensures minimal disruption during the transition. The flexibility of this tool allows organizations to prioritize key workloads while maintaining control over their cloud journey.

Tool C: Features and Benefits

CloudEndure offers automated migration solutions for various cloud environments. It supports continuous replication, ensuring real-time data transfer, making transitions smoother and faster. Users appreciate the user-friendly interface, which simplifies setup and configuration processes. This tool also provides recovery features, enhancing resilience during unexpected issues. Businesses leveraging CloudEndure benefit from a significantly reduced migration timeline, allowing them to focus on core operations sooner.

Challenges in Cloud Migration

Cloud migration presents several challenges that organizations often encounter. Businesses experience disruptions, unexpected costs, and technical complexities during the transition.

Common Issues Faced

Data security concerns frequently arise as sensitive information migrates to the cloud. Network latency might cause performance issues, affecting user experience during and after migration. Incompatibility between legacy systems and modern cloud platforms presents another challenge, complicating processes. Organizations may also face a lack of skilled staff, which impedes the migration effort. Finally, unforeseen costs can lead to budget overruns, disrupting financial planning.

Strategies to Overcome Challenges

Planning thoroughly before migration helps minimize risks and uncertainties. Conducting a comprehensive audit of existing systems identifies potential compatibility issues early on. Engaging experienced cloud migration professionals provides valuable insights and reduces errors. Utilizing automated tools simplifies complex tasks, streamlining the entire process. Training staff on new technologies fosters confidence and competence, ensuring a smoother transition. Setting clear milestones and timelines allows organizations to monitor their progress effectively.

Conclusion

Cloud migration tools play a crucial role in helping businesses transition smoothly to the cloud. By choosing the right tools, organizations can enhance efficiency and minimize disruptions during the migration process. With options ranging from automated to manual and hybrid solutions, companies can tailor their approach based on specific needs and resources.

As businesses embrace cloud computing, leveraging these tools not only simplifies the migration but also positions them for long-term success. By addressing potential challenges head-on and utilizing the right strategies, organizations can unlock the full potential of the cloud, driving innovation and growth in an increasingly digital landscape.